Transaction 16ecc7d76dad30953f981b318b72e31e3f51eafd82461fb34ff5abb3515b1f4e
1 Input
1 Output
-
16ecc7d76dad30953f981b318b72e31e3f51eafd82461fb34ff5abb3515b1f4e:0
- value
- 2156923
- script pubkey
- OP_0 OP_PUSHBYTES_20 b44ecb51402680fcaeb6220be119a4c9af95cfca
- address
- bc1qk38vk52qy6q0et4kyg97zxdyexhetn72pgy89s